Location and Administration

Bahchha comes under Shirkhindi gram panchayat and Halsi C.D. Block. Its local administrative unit is Halsi Block, also recorded as a Census sub-district. The block headquarters is Halsi at 20 km. The Census district headquarters, Lakhisarai, is 42 km away.

Connectivity and Public Services

An all-weather road means the village approach was reported as usable in fair and foul weather. Pucca, kuchha, WBM and footpath are separate Census road categories. Mobile coverage means the village was treated as having access when mobile service was available to at least some residents under Census reporting practice.
